y separately published work icon My Friend Tertius Crows Nest : Allen and Unwin , 2017 10673792 2017 single work picture book children's

'A delightful and heartwarming picture book about a WWII code-breaker and his pet gibbon, from best-selling creators Corinne Fenton and Owen Swan.

'One question kept echoing in my mind - if I had to leave, what would I do with Tertius?

'This is the true story of two lives brought together by chance. Arthur Cooper, working in intelligence for the British Government in pre-war Hong Kong, rescues a small gibbon and names him Tertius. Together they escape to a safe place - but is it for always?' (Publication summary)

2018 finalist Crystal Kite Award Australian and New Zealand Division
2018 CBCA Book of the Year Awards Notable Book Picture Book of the Year
y separately published work icon Out Gosford : Scholastic Australia , 2016 8735025 2016 single work picture book children's

'Touching story about starting a new life and the strength of the human spirit. Timely and sensitive discussion of what drives people to become refugees and the challenges they face. Soft, yet evocative, illustrations. Released to coincide with World Refugee Day 2016.' (Publication summary)

2017 winner Australian Family Therapists' Award for Children's Literature Picture Book and Younger Readers
2017 shortlisted CBCA Book of the Year Awards Picture Book of the Year
2017 CBCA Book of the Year Awards Notable Book Picture Book
